Elisar's calamansi marmalade

Also known as the Phillipino Lime (or the calamondin in the US), this tiny citrus fruit of a cross between a mandarin and a kumquat.

Elisar and I had been discussing his latest batch of preserve on Facebook. I was delighted to taste it.

The first taste for me was of the sea (but that's probably only me). After that, lime kicked in, followed by the fragrance and sweetness of mandarin.

Tasting a spoonful last night at Lisa's party, the flavour lingered longer than my virgin mojito.

Lovely and memorable.
